The Growing Backlash Against AB5, California's New Gig Economy Law

Small Business Labs

California's new labor law, AB5, was meant to help Uber and Lyft drivers - and others - get hired as traditional employees with the hope this would increase their pay and financial security.  But the broadly worded and vague language of the new law is leading to a wide range of unintended negative consequences. It's also resulted in a growing backlash among independent workers as well as organizations that hire them.

Non-Profit Sector Big and Growing Faster Than Overall Employment

Small Business Labs

The Johns Hopkins Non-Profit Economic Data Project recently released its 2019 Non-Profit Employment Report.  There are two key findings.  The first is the U.S non-profit sector is big, employing 12.3 million paid workers.   As the study chart below shows, this makes the non-profit sector as big in terms of employment as the U.S. manufacturing sector.

Creative Professionals Pushing Back on California's New Gig Economy Law

Small Business Labs

California's new gig economy law, AB5, is not being well received by independent creative professionals.  Freelance writers, musicians, actors, artists, and other creative professionals are finding the new law is damaging their livelihoods. Indie musicians are a good example. Key quote from the musician's Change.org anti-AB5 petition : AB5 will have a devastating and catastrophic impact on independent musicians, their livelihoods and the music industry in general in California.

What to Do If You Have Imposter's Syndrome

On The Job

No matter how successful you may be in your career, it's not unusual to feel like an imposter. "Imposter syndrome" is a real thing, and I've met many (very successful) people who have it. According to Harvard Business Review, imposter syndrome "can be defined as a collection of feelings of inadequacy that persist despite evident success." Those who suffer from this condition have such chronic self-doubt that they see themselves as intellectual frauds, failing to enjoy their successes or external
